S.I. No. 561/2006 - European Communities (Road Transport) (Amendment) Regulations 2006
EUROPEAN COMMUNITIES (ROAD TRANSPORT) (AMENDMENT) REGULATIONS 2006.
S.I. No. 561 of 2006 .
I, MARTIN CULLEN, Minister for Transport, in exercise of the powers conferred on me by section 3 of the European Communities Act 1972 (No. 27 of 1972), and for the purpose of giving effect, in so far as road transport operations are concerned, to Council Directive No. 96/26/EC of 29 April 19961 , as amended by Council Directive No. 98/76/EC of 1 October 19982 and Council Directive No. 2004/66/EC of 26 April 20043 , hereby make the following Regulations:

1.  These Regulations may be cited as the European Communities (Road Transport) (Amendment) Regulations 2006.

2. (1) In these Regulations -
“Passenger Regulations” means European Communities (Road Passenger Transport) Regulations 1991 ( S.I. No. 59 of 1991 ),
“Road Haulage Regulations” means European Communities (Merchandise Road Transport) Regulations 1991 ( S.I. No. 60 of 1991 ),
“Principal Directive” means Council Directive No. 96/26/EC of 29 April 19961 , as amended by Council Directive No. 98/76/EC of 1 October 19982 and Council Directive No. 2004/66/EC of 26 April 20043 .

3. Regulation 2 of the Passenger Regulations is hereby amended by-
(a)  the substitution for the definition of “the Minister” of the following:
‘“the Minister” means the Minister for Transport;’, and
(b)  the substitution for the definition of “the Principal Directive” of the following:
‘“the Principal Directive” means Council Directive No. 96/26/EC of 29 April 19961 , as amended by Council Directive No. 98/76/EC of 1 October 19982 and Council Directive No. 2004/66/EC of 26 April 20043 ;’.

4.  Regulation 2 of the Road Haulage Regulations is hereby amended by-
(a) the substitution for the definition of “the Minister” of the following:
‘“the Minister” means the Minister for Transport;’, and
(b) the substitution for the definition of “the Principal Directive” of the following:
‘“the Principal Directive” means Council Directive No. 96/26/EC of 29 April 19961 , as amended by Council Directive No. 98/76/EC of 1 October 19982 and Council Directive No. 2004/66/EC of 26 April 20043 ;”.

5. Regulation 11 of the Road Haulage Regulations is hereby amended by the substitution for paragraph (1) of the following:
“(1)  The Minister may grant a certificate, to be known and in these Regulations referred to as a “certificate of professional competence”, in accordance with the form of certificate set out in Annex la to the Principal Directive, to any natural person applying therefor who meets the appropriate requirements of paragraph (3) of this Regulation and such certificate shall be produced as proof of professional competence.”.

6. Regulation 8 of the Road Passenger Regulations is hereby amended by the substitution for paragraph (5) of the following:
“(5)  Subject to paragraph (6) of this Regulation, where the applicant for a road passenger transport operator's licence holds a certificate of competence issued by the authority or body designated for that purpose by another Member State, the Minister shall recognise the certificate as sufficient proof of professional competence in accordance with Article 10 of the Principal Directive.”.

7. For the purposes of both the Road Haulage Regulations and the Road Passenger Regulations, footnote 1 of Annex la to the Principal Directive is set out in the schedule to these Regulations.
GIVEN under my Official Seal, this 31st day of October 2006.
MARTIN CULLEN, T.D.,

Minister for Transport.

EXPLANATORY NOTE.
(This note is not part of the Instrument and does not purport to be a legal interpretation.)
The purpose of these Regulations is to give effect, in so far as road transport is concerned, to Council Directive No: 2004/66/EC of 26 April 2004, amending Council Directive No: 96/26/EC of 29 April 1996 as amended by Council Directive No. 98/76/EC of 1 October 1998, on admission to the occupation of road haulage operator and road passenger transport operator and mutual recognition of diplomas, certificates and other evidence of formal qualification intended to facilitate for these operators the right to freedom of establishment in national and international transport operations.
The Regulations clarify that certificates of professional competence issued by other Member States of the European Union, including the ten new Member States who acceded in May 2004, shall be recognised by Ireland as sufficient proof of professional competence for the purposes of the admission to the occupation of road haulage operator and road passenger transport operator, and provides for consequential amendments and corrections to Statutory Instruments dealing with road transport operators.
